Transaction e84adcb79c5d27549015fb0b44de8564a432fe56333a2a012e537f8ab761ca7f

1 Input
2 Outputs
  • e84adcb79c5d27549015fb0b44de8564a432fe56333a2a012e537f8ab761ca7f:0
  • value  310333
    address  1KpXtwBCj7EZw4VPMuxgBjpqFpveXfqFXu
  • e84adcb79c5d27549015fb0b44de8564a432fe56333a2a012e537f8ab761ca7f:1
  • value  3341619
    address  38CuFFDAu8qqqUDVTkuCjpnPxb3kzHFBcs